Output 7523e33d8af6771a6a69ef2154893c2476a06c4905aa561d894e785a1ac8de8e:102

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04920e009d29214c2088fe0dfe89a371a2e488f9968d8a931df2eec575ae1d0b
address
tb1pqjfquqya9ys5cgyglcxlazdrwx3wfz8ej6xc4yca7thv2adwr59sk4tlk5
transaction
7523e33d8af6771a6a69ef2154893c2476a06c4905aa561d894e785a1ac8de8e
confirmations
18368
spent
true